Attend the Galway International Arts Festival

July in Galway is synonymous with the vibrant Galway International Arts Festival, a two-week-long celebration of art, music, and performance. This festival is one of the Best Things To Do In Galway Ireland In July, featuring an eclectic mix of visual arts, street performers, and live music. The city comes alive with color and creativity, making this event a must-see for both locals and tourists alike. While the weather can be a bit unpredictable, the lively atmosphere ensures that rain or shine, there’s always something exciting happening. Don’t miss the chance to experience the artistic pulse of Galway during your visit.

Explore Connemara National Park

For those interested in outdoor activities, a day trip to Connemara National Park is a fantastic choice. Known for its rugged landscapes, scenic views, and diverse wildlife, it’s one of the Best Things To Do In Galway Ireland In July on Vacation. The weather is generally mild and pleasant, making it ideal for hiking or a leisurely stroll through nature trails. Enjoy picnic spots and educational exhibits at the visitor center. With its combination of beauty and tranquility, Connemara offers a refreshing escape from city life.

Visit the Aran Islands

Traveling to the Aran Islands is one of the Best Things To Do In Galway Ireland In July on Vacation in 2025, particularly known for its breathtaking landscapes and rich cultural heritage. The islands offer an array of activities from cycling to exploring ancient forts and cliff walks. July typically boasts mild weather, perfect for a ferry ride and outdoor exploration. Immerse yourself in traditional Irish culture and enjoy the stunning natural beauty of these islands. This day trip promises an unforgettable experience.

Experience the Galway Races

The Galway Races is a major summer event featuring an exciting week of horse racing and entertainment, undoubtedly one of the Best Things To Do In Galway Ireland In July in 2025. Held at the Ballybrit Racecourse, it attracts thousands of spectators looking for terrific horse racing action and lively social gatherings. July’s temperate weather typically blesses this outdoor event with sunshine and mild breezes. Experience Irish culture, fashion, and betting thrills in a festive atmosphere. Visit the Galway Races for a chance to enjoy top-notch races and vibrant crowds.
